--GRASP is a summer math and reading program used throughout the U.S. to help students retain math and/or reading skills learned during the past school year. Students finishing Kindergarten up to 8th grade will receive a packet of materials with a booklet containing 9 units of review exercises. Students complete one unit a week or work at their own pace as long as they are in by the deadline.  You can register by mail, fax, or online at grasp.grps.org.  You can find an informational flyer at this link:  GRASP Flyer as well as  the enrollment forms:  English GRASP Registration Form and Spanish GRASP Registration Form.  Enrollment and payment are the responsibility of the parent.

**Our Miles of Smiles (MOS) mobile dental unit is scheduled to be in Ottawa County Schools during the 2023-2024 school year. Our mobile dental unit provides no cost, preventive and restorative dental services for financially-qualifying children.  Unfortunately, MOS will not be visiting your school this year. However, we want parents to know that they can schedule their child to be seen on our mobile unit when we locate at another Ottawa County School.  Miles of Smiles can be accessed by using the following informational application link:  MILES OF SMILES
